Simi Opens Up About Overcoming Stage Fright

Nigerian singer Simi, whose full name is Simisola Kosoko, recently talked about how she deals with stage fright. 

 

Simi shared that performing a new song live for the first few times feels like “trying on a new pair of shoes that needs adjustments.” She explained that she has to give her brain time to get used to the song so she can overcome her nervousness.

 

Posting a video of herself rehearsing a song from her latest album, “Lost And Found,” on instagram, Simi wrote: “The first few times I perform a new song live, it feels like trying on new shoes that need adjustments. Maybe it’s because of my bad history with stage fright. I need to give my brain time to bond with the song so it can ignore my nerves.”

 

She added, “I kept rehearsing this song a lot because it was my first time performing it on stage, and I was nervous. But after a few more tries, my brain will take over, and the nerves will go away.”

She concluded by saying that practice helps her feel more comfortable on stage and that overcoming stage fright is a gradual process.
